Paeonia Iactiflora Kansas has a beautiful mass of double magenta-rose flowers that are borne readily in June. Peony has lush deep-crimson foliage in the spring time and can grow to be a metre high. Works very well has a cut flower. Supplied in a 10Litre pot Botanical Name: Paeonia Kansas Common Name: Peony Genus: Paeonia Cultivar: Kansas Flowering Period: May-July Eventual Height: 1m Eventual Spread: 1m Partial Shade, Full Sun Deciduous Soil pH: Acid, Alkaline, Neutral Soil Type: Chalky, Clay, Loamy, Sandy Soil drainage: Moist but well-drained, well drained Aspect: South, East, West Hardiness: Hardy
